I felt like bright colors, nice cheerful and happy. Soon I realized that I wanted to create a canvas for this project. So much fun to play with Wendy's products!


First I colored with different alcohol inks the Clicker Cutts Flowers. Really  nice material and goes so well with alcohol inks!


Then I used white pattern paper (that is slightly thicker and stronger than tissue paper) stamped al over with the awesomely beautiful Wendy stamps.


After some stamping and adding some paint accents it looked like this. Unfortunately I'm very bad at that taking pictures when I'm busy. I then all focused and in the creative process!
